Output 595c64151094321004942deef4bdbae235823bcf622c3faf7e46f76bd56a8c64:0

value
996327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47d470b1fdfdf0738180e69c5622ed3d9c1e0746 OP_EQUAL
address
MESxhex5uXqJTrBzfaHkBZQhKuUVpbXoi9
transaction
595c64151094321004942deef4bdbae235823bcf622c3faf7e46f76bd56a8c64
spent
false